Hassett and Howard Help Gophers Snap Skid

3/15/2009 12:00:00 AM | Softball

LOUISVILLE, Ky. Minnesota received another stellar pitching performance from senior right-hander Briana Hassett, and freshman second baseman Sammie Howard went 2-for-4 at the plate, to help the Golden Gopher softball team snap a three-game slide with a 5-0 victory against Loyola-Chicago on Sunday afternoon at the Courtyard by Marriott Cardinal Tournament.

Hassett worked seven innings for her tenth complete-game shutout of the season, improving her record to 14-10 by allowing just three hits and striking out 10 Ramblers batters. For the season, Hassett has a Big Ten-leading total of 226 strikeouts in just 158 1/3 innings pitched.

Howard, who missed most of the 2008 season with an injury, had her second career multiple-hit game. She finished with a single, a double, a run scored, and stole a base to help the Gophers rebound from a 6-2 loss versus Loyola on Saturday night.

Minnesota took a 1-0 lead in the third inning. With two outs and the bases loaded, senior catcher Shannon Stemper drew an RBI walk to push across the only run the Gophers needed thanks to Hassett’s pitching gem.

But Minnesota added a pair of runs in the fourth to push the lead to 3-0. Howard reached on a one-out bunt single, stole second, and later scored on a double to right field by senior right fielder Katie Dalen. The Gophers’ second run of the inning came on a fielding error by Loyola’s shortstop.

The Golden Gophers closed out the scoring with an unearned run in the sixth, and then added an insurance run in the seventh, when Howard’s double to center scored freshman centerfielder Dannie Skrove with the game’s final run.

Minnesota improved to 14-16 with the win, while the Ramblers fell to 9-7 on the season.
